Superstar Prabhas’ latest sci-fi epic “Kalki 2898 AD” has been making waves at the North American box office, surpassing the earnings of blockbusters like “RRR”, Ranbir Kapoor’s “Animal” and Shah Rukh Khan’s “Jawaan” as well. The film is poised to become the highest-grossing Indian movie ever in the region, potentially dethroning the current record holders.
Despite a slowdown in domestic collections, particularly in Andhra Pradesh, “Kalki 2898 AD” has continued to impress overseas audiences. The film is expected to cross the $16 million mark by the end of its second weekend, and has a strong chance of reaching the coveted $20 million gross.
As “Kalki 2898 AD” continues to shatter records, the question on everyone’s mind is: what’s next for this cinematic juggernaut? With its impressive performance in North America and the potential to surpass the lifetime earnings of “Baahubali 2”, the film has set a new benchmark for Indian cinema on the global stage. This Rajamouli directorial collected nearly $20 million dollars from all the versions in its lifetime. If Prabhas does that, without Rajamouli’s support this time, surely it’s an epic victory.
Also, the success of “Kalki 2898 AD” highlights the growing appetite for high-quality, ambitious Indian films in international markets. As the industry navigates the post-pandemic changes, this box office win serves as a testament to the power of storytelling by Telugu filmmakers too.
